Social Policy Monitoring & Evaluation Specialist – Jayapura

Under the general guidance of the Chief Field Office, responsible for leading / facilitating district base Maternal & Child Survival, Development and Protection (MCSDP) programme planning, implementation, management, supervision and monitoring utilization of UNICEF assistance in the districts. This will take place within an overall focus on evidence-based policies, budgeting, ensuring all programmes are strategic, and are well evaluated and documented for further scaling-up as well as linkages to overall policies and budget decisions. In addition, to ensure that programmes are informed by policies, and feedback into further revision and enhancement of these. Qualifications: Advanced University Degree in related field. Five (5) years progressively responsible experience in programme design, administration, social development, monitoring & evaluation in related field. Experience in policy and budget work, as well as evidence-based advocacy for child and gender centered work. Fluency in English and Bahasa Indonesia is required. Knowledge of another UN working language is an asset. Current knowledge of development issues, policies as well as social programming policies and procedures in international development cooperation. Analytical, negotiating, communication and advocacy skills. Training ability. Good knowledge of computer management and applications. Ability to work in an international & multi-cultural environment.
